On April 13th, 2023, President Joe Biden appointed Lady Gaga as the co-chair of his Committee of the Arts and Humanities. Lady Gaga is a 37-year-old music artist and actor, who originally appeared beside President Biden during his inauguration to sing the national anthem. The PCAH is a committee of people whose sole purpose is to advise the president on cultural policy to enhance federal support for the arts. Lady Gaga will share a co-lead alongside Oscar winner Bruce Cohan. Mother Monster confirmed her appointment on Twitter after retweeting the official Presidents Committee of the Arts and Humanities tweet stating, “Thank You @POTUS @PCAHgov.” Gaga had just finished shooting “Joker: Folie à Deux” which is set to release in 2024. Moving forward, Lady Gaga continues to stand by President Biden as an official member of his Committee of the Arts and Humanities.
